Milan accelerate attempts for Lille star amidst Adli decision

Milan are now accelerating their attempts to sign Lille’s Renato Sanches and they will make a decision about Yacine Adli soon.

This is reported by La Gazzetta dello Sport, who state that while a deal with Lille for Sanches is difficult but negotiations are on. He is one of Milan’s top targets, as Stefano Pioli looks for more and better options in midfield.

Milan see Sanches as the right replacement for Franck Kessie as they now want to move on from the contract renewal disappointment involving the Ivorian. Ivan Gazidis will return to Milan on Thursday and he is already working on certain plans, including Pioli’s new deal announcement.

But with the January window close, Gazidis and Paolo Maldini are making plans and one of those is Sanches, who is valued at €35 million by Lille. But it isn’t just Sanches who could end up in Milan, as the Rossoneri could also review the loan agreement for Adli and bring him back in January.
